ABA insurance & Medicaid coverage in Texas

Under Texas state law, many private health insurance plans are required to cover medically necessary ABA therapy for children diagnosed with autism. Texas also offers coverage through its Medicaid program-specifically STAR Kids for children with complex needs-which can fund ABA services for eligible families. Copays, deductibles, and network restrictions vary, so it helps to confirm details with your plan.

How ABA can help in Plano

Caring, individualized ABA programs commonly support growth in areas like these.

  • Communication and language skills
  • Social interaction and play
  • Daily living skills (dressing, feeding, toileting)
  • Reducing challenging behaviors
  • School readiness and classroom routines
  • Self‑regulation and coping strategies

Is ABA therapy covered by insurance or Medicaid in Plano, Texas?

Yes, ABA therapy is commonly covered by private health insurance in Texas due to state mandates requiring coverage for autism services. Texas Medicaid (including STAR Kids) also covers ABA for eligible children.
